Web2 Jul 2024 · Strategy Maps therefore outline what an organisation wishes to accomplish (financial and customer objectives) and how it plans to deliver its accomplishments (internal process and learning and growth objectives). This cause-and-effect logic is one of the most important elements strategy maps. Web3 Feb 2024 · A strategy map is a visualization of a goal-setting and achievement plan. WebThe model introduced the concept of strategic HRM linked to the formation and implementation of strategic corporate and business objectives (Devanna et al., 1984. p. 34). The model stated that the HR system and the organisation structure should be managed in a way that is congruent with the organisational strategy.
